🏗️ MOBILIZING THE CELLULAR INFRASTRUCTURE

Welcome to Phase 2 of The Peptide Analyst's tissue repair and regeneration protocol. Following the comprehensive analysis of local structural signaling via BPC-157, the next foundational component of accelerated biological recovery is Thymosin Beta-4, commonly synthesized and referred to as TB-500. While BPC-157 focuses on establishing the physical building site, TB-500 operates as the systemic vascular locomotive, orchestrating the rapid mobilization of repair cells across the biological highway.
